Output 23a1b33482b5162eea421fcd89a15e86dcdb8199d7c7267c33d6d3c2963abdac:0

value
18640000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a8ed3c8c74df87fb6ca5564d8bad92a7f38e88e OP_EQUALVERIFY OP_CHECKSIG
address
DErXGQW76wzHEbyaFwLsr9qohW14zs9kA1
transaction
23a1b33482b5162eea421fcd89a15e86dcdb8199d7c7267c33d6d3c2963abdac